m = 1/4; (-8, -1)
y - y₁ = m (x - x₁)
y - [-1] = 1/4 (x - [-8] )
y + 1 = 1/4 (x + 8)
y + 1 = 1x/4 + 8/4 = x/4 +2
y = x/4 + 2 - 1
y = x/4 + 1

Answer:
100
Step-by-step explanation:
The first 9 prime numbers are 2, 3, 5, 7, 11, 13, 17, 19, and 23.
Their sum is 2 + 3 + 5 + 7 + 11 + 13 + 17 + 19 + 23 = 100
